Organizational Development CommitteeOrganizational Development
Per the Caucus bylaws, The Organizational Development Committee shall prepare, develop, review the implementation of, and recommend changes to the two-year plan of the organization. The Organizational Development Committee shall recommend the persons to serve as representatives of the organization, including at-large representatives known as regional vice chairs. The Organizational Development Committee shall determine the jurisdiction of the regional vice chairs. The Organizational Development Committee shall also be responsible for: 1. preparing, developing, recommending, and reviewing the implementation of procedures to improve the operation of the organization 2. maintaining these Bylaws and appropriately incorporating and formatting any amendments to either the Bylaws, special rules, or standing rules. 3. reviewing any proposed amendments or revisions to the bylaws or special rules of order, as well as recommending amendments and revisions to the bylaws or special rules of order. 4. reviewing membership applications and submitting its recommendations to the Executive Board and general membership. The Organizational Development Committee is chaired by Tai Esteban Sunnanon. Tai has spent 25 years as a global social entrepreneur, university instructor, author and speaker. In 2021, he was named 100 Most Dynamic Leaders by Exeleon and was a 2021 U.S. Department of Defense Fellow. Tai is also a Air Force Veteran and currently serves as an officer in the Air Force Reserves, serving as Flight Commander for the personnel section that impacts all 4k+ members of his military base. Tai is also a Delegate to the California Democratic Party, representing AD51 in Los Angeles County. |
